Skip to Main ContentGayle King Reveals Her Fate At CBSGayle King has signed a new deal with CBS News and will stay with "CBS Mornings.""Rumors of my demise were inaccurate and greatly exaggerated,” King said in a statement. "CBS News is my longtime home, and I am committed to our mission. I’m excited about continuing at ‘CBS Mornings.’ As always, I’m open to new adventures here and ready to go. It took a minute, but we got there. And now that we are here, I am all in."King was seemingly referring to an October story from Variety that reported she was expected to leave the show as CBS was experiencing an internal shake-up after conservative journalist Bari Weiss was named editor in chief of CBS News. Several top journalists with the network have recently left, including Anderson Cooper and Mary Walsh.See All UpdatesClose
